## Changed defaults

Heads up: the Ledgerline tax-rate lookup cache now defaults to a 15-minute TTL instead of 24 hours. Turns out rates in the Veldt County sandbox were going stale mid-demo, which was embarrassing. Eviction is now LRU rather than FIFO, and the cache warms on boot. If you're reviewing, check that nothing hardcodes the old TTL. The new defaults land as follows.

deployment values, bajop-taweg:
holwyn:
  log_level: debug
  metrics_host: metrics.holwyn.zemvarsys.internal
  pool_size: 32

// MAX_REQUESTS_PER_TENANT_WINDOW
//
// Reviewer note: this quota is enforced per tenant per sliding
// five-minute window, not per API key. Raising it without also
// resizing the Brindlewood token-bucket shards will cause hot-shard
// throttling for large tenants like the Kestrel tier. The value was
// tuned against load tests run on the build referenced below.

build token for tawif-bahip: htk31_68bba16e1afabfef4ecc69408c06f16

Subject: Pool changes shipping in Corvass 3.2

For security review: we've moved the Lanternbed service to a shared connection pool with per-tenant caps. Credentials are now fetched at pool-init rather than per-connection, which reduces secret reads by roughly 90%. Idle connections are recycled after five minutes and re-authenticate on reuse. No changes to TLS settings. Full diff is in the review queue; the relevant build token follows.

session token of kahag-bawip = htk6_729d08

Welcome to supporting Fillwright, our vending-machine restock planner. When an operator reports missing routes, the usual cause is a stalled sync between the planner queue and the inventory ledger. Check the Fillwright status page first, then confirm the machine's depot assignment in the admin console. If both look correct, escalate to tier two with a ledger snapshot. To pull that snapshot, connect to the planning database with the connection string below.

database URL for bahop-yagep: mssql://sildor_svc:35ha7jz@db-fb6d.nelvrodyn.example:5432/casath